Output dd81d40375f7e4d12e661fe6d6cefb64f76f8707f779e16c408740fafecbee80:0

value
1011328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218d7c2ad6d5e803910ce3e4c01ddd54356cead4 OP_EQUAL
address
34kRiRgJAh3YLuLs6EbXtckzoAXg9ph893
transaction
dd81d40375f7e4d12e661fe6d6cefb64f76f8707f779e16c408740fafecbee80
spent
true